WebExtended fraud alert - if you are a victim of fraud or identity theft; requires a copy of the identity theft report (duration 7 years) Active duty military alert - if you are in the military and want to minimize your risk of fraud or identity theft while you are deployed (duration 1 year). Active Duty Alert This alert is available to you if you are in the military on active duty and are assigned to service away from your usual duty station. Web6 Jan 2024 · There are three types of fraud alerts available: A temporary fraud alert for one year; An active duty fraud alert of one year for military deployed overseas; An extended fraud victim alert of seven years if you can provide a valid identity theft report filed with a federal, state, or local law enforcement agency;

WebA fraud alert is a warning sign for any potential lender that they need to take extra steps to verify your identity before opening new lines of credit. The alert signifies that there’s a plausible chance that fraud could be committed with your credit information. Think of it as a yellow light instead of a stop sign.
